Abstract
In this paper we have investigated structural, electronic and optical properties of free standing ultrathin NWs of Pt with different topologies using ab-initio SIESTA code. Dimer and ladder chains have found smallest and largest cohesive energy respectively. Electronic band structure and DOS calculations finds more bands and states respectively around Fermi level in ladder topology of Pt chains. It is found that linear and dimer chains act as a good reflector as compared to ladder and zig-zag topologies of Pt chains. Plasmonic frequency of zig-zag and ladder chains are found largest and smallest respectively. © 2012 American Institute of Physics.
